Way back in 1999, 41 year old, Christopher Miller robbed the Stride Rite shoe store and went to prison for 15 years for first degree robbery.

Miller served his time and the day after he was released, he immediately returned to the same store and robbed it again. This time making off with USD $389 and the employees’ cellphones.

Even more incredible was that one of the employees was there for the first and second robberies—he identified Miller as the same man who’d robbed the store 15 years ago.

Clearly, Miller has an incredibly shallow learning curve. This time at sentencing he faces up to 20 years in prison.
